The Scottish Charity, Autism Ventures Scotland, launched its first ever social firm, the gallery on the corner, in Edinburgh's New Town on Thursday 22nd April 2010.
Located on Northumberland Street, the gallery will provide retail space, an artists' studio area and apprenticeships in retail and creative art for 16 - 25 year olds with Autism Spectrum Condition (ASC). These apprenticeships will combine on-the-job and vocational training, resulting in a recognised qualification.
The art being sold in the gallery is produced by artists with a disability or who come from a disadvantaged background. The artists may have physical disabilities, mental health issues or ASC, or they may have experienced homelessness.
With the patronage of registered blind artist Keith Salmon, winner of the 2009 Jolomo prize for outstanding emerging artist, the gallery on the corner aims to increase opportunities and break down employment barriers for potentially vulnerable young adults.
Keith said: "The concept behind this magnificent new Edinburgh gallery really caught my imagination. It provides genuine employment and training to young people affected by autism, as well as offering a stunning space in which artists affected by all disability issues can exhibit and promote their work.
This is a truly inclusive gallery and I am delighted to be involved with what I am sure will be a very successful new business venture."
